La Trinidad supports dorm project in Wangal

BAGUIO CITY -- A proposal to establish a student dormitory at Wangal, La Trinidad gained the endorsement of the town's Municipal Council.

In passing Resolution 199-2005, the council said the construction of a dormitory that would cater to the needs of the growing number of students from the different towns of Benguet is but proper to uphold the provincial government's programs for education.

"This body believes that the construction of a student dormitory at Wangal is very much in line with the program of the government to promote literacy among the youth," the resolution, which endorsed the request of municipal officials of Bokod, stated.

The local government of Bokod earlier requested for the establishment of a dormitory to house Benguet students who converge at the province's capital town to pursue their studies.

As proposed, the put up of the facility will be funded by the Provincial Government.

The student dormitory in a provincial lot is seen to help ease the burden of students who come from the different towns to attend their schooling either in La Trinidad or Baguio, the Bokod resolution stated.

"Constructing the dormitory will (also) help ease the burdens of parents and it is one of the most practical way on how we can help our students find a comfortable dwelling units (especially since) we are (near) the educational center of the North," officials here added. (JC)/b>
